Content designers at Meta craft simple, straightforward and human experiences. Approaching design through the lens of language, we leverage our expertise in user experience design, design thinking and product strategy. Come join our team to create and shape great, intuitive products and services used by billions of people around the world every day.You'll be expected to design and deliver product flows, new features, in-product language, content frameworks, navigation, product naming and more, for platforms including mobile, desktop, AR/VR, hardware and voice. The Meta Content Design team is one of the largest and most established in the world, and includes people at various stages in their careers and from a range of backgrounds.

Content Designer Responsibilities:

  • Design, write, edit and test clear, compelling in-product language to help users and teams meet their goals. This includes product flows, interface language, education materials, product names, navigational nomenclature, terminology, taxonomies and other content across Meta products and experiences.
  • Apply systems thinking to the product, whether it's defining extensible design system guidance, conducting audits of existing experiences or creating information architecture.
  • Use your familiarity with how code works in software. This may involve doing things like updating language in code with internal tools, reviewing code to ensure the in-product language is as intended, or creating the logic to personalize the experience for a user.
  • Give and solicit feedback from your UX design peers in service of building the best products.
  • Create high-fidelity design mocks using existing components in Figma, and use them to present design solutions.
  • Collaborate daily with peers in every discipline, including engineering, design, research, marketing and data science, to take products from conception to launch.
  • Partner with our internationalization team to ensure product experiences are of the highest quality in every language.
  • Demonstrate sound judgment and influence product decisions, team direction and strategy. This includes identifying potential risk for users or the company, and aligning stakeholders around significant decisions by illustrating product tradeoffs.
  • Independently and proactively identify and work on projects that span multiple teams. This may involve facilitating or co-facilitating design sprints and workshops to kick off these projects.
  • Build internal community, provide mentorship and develop skills of other content designers.
Minimum Qualifications:

  • 7+ years' experience in UX writing.
  • Examples of finished wireframes, or design mocks authored using design tools, that have been used to drive decision-making within a team.
  • Experience with simplifying and persuasively communicating complex ideas to broad audiences.
  • Familiarity with tools for managing and updating content at scale.
  • Examples of work in design systems and systems thinking.
  • Demonstrated experience leading projects with minimal direction and handling a large degree of ambiguity.
